#504f8f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#504f8f is composed of 31.4% red, 31%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.1% cyan, 44.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 240.9 degrees, a saturation of 28.8% and a lightness of 43.5%. #504f8f color hex could be obtained by blending #a09eff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#504f8f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#504f8f has RGB values of R:80, G:79,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 5263247.
